一、項目背景與意義
在疫情防控常態(tài)化的背景下,跨區(qū)域流動的外出務(wù)工人員管理成為社會綜合治理的關(guān)鍵環(huán)節(jié)。傳統(tǒng)的紙質(zhì)登記、分散統(tǒng)計方式存在信息滯后、共享困難、追蹤不便等弊端,難以滿足快速響應(yīng)、精準(zhǔn)防控的需求。因此,開發(fā)一套基于SpringBoot的疫情防控期間外出務(wù)工人員信息管理系統(tǒng),具有重要的現(xiàn)實意義。該系統(tǒng)旨在實現(xiàn)務(wù)工人員信息的數(shù)字化、網(wǎng)絡(luò)化與智能化管理,為政府部門、用工單位及社區(qū)提供實時、準(zhǔn)確的數(shù)據(jù)支持,助力科學(xué)決策與精準(zhǔn)防控,保障經(jīng)濟(jì)社會有序運行與人員健康安全。
二、項目目標(biāo)
- 構(gòu)建統(tǒng)一信息平臺:建立一個覆蓋務(wù)工人員信息采集、上報、審核、查詢、統(tǒng)計全流程的Web應(yīng)用系統(tǒng),實現(xiàn)數(shù)據(jù)集中管理。
- 實現(xiàn)動態(tài)精準(zhǔn)管理:通過信息化手段,實時掌握務(wù)工人員的行程軌跡、健康狀況、務(wù)工地點等信息,實現(xiàn)動態(tài)監(jiān)測與風(fēng)險預(yù)警。
- 提升協(xié)同管理效率:打通人社、衛(wèi)健、交通、社區(qū)及用工企業(yè)等多部門間的信息壁壘,實現(xiàn)數(shù)據(jù)共享與業(yè)務(wù)協(xié)同,簡化管理流程。
- 保障數(shù)據(jù)安全與隱私:在實現(xiàn)信息高效流轉(zhuǎn)的通過嚴(yán)格的權(quán)限控制與數(shù)據(jù)加密技術(shù),確保個人信息安全與隱私保護(hù)。
- 提供決策支持服務(wù):通過數(shù)據(jù)可視化與多維度統(tǒng)計分析,為疫情防控政策的制定與調(diào)整提供數(shù)據(jù)依據(jù)。
三、系統(tǒng)核心功能模塊設(shè)計
基于SpringBoot后端框架與主流前端技術(shù)(如Vue.js),系統(tǒng)擬設(shè)計以下核心功能模塊:
- 人員信息管理模塊:
- 務(wù)工人員基本信息登記(姓名、身份證號、聯(lián)系方式、戶籍地等)。
- 動態(tài)信息上報(每日健康打卡、行程變更申報、核酸檢測結(jié)果上傳等)。
- 信息審核與狀態(tài)管理(由社區(qū)或管理員審核上報信息,標(biāo)記為“正常”、“待觀察”、“需隔離”等狀態(tài))。
- 行程軌跡追蹤模塊:
- 基于地理位置信息或自主填報,記錄務(wù)工人員的出發(fā)地、目的地、途經(jīng)地及交通方式。
- 與健康碼、行程碼數(shù)據(jù)接口對接,實現(xiàn)信息核驗與補充。
- 生成個人行程軌跡圖,便于溯源分析。
- 用工單位對接模塊:
- 企業(yè)/工地信息注冊與管理。
- 批量導(dǎo)入或關(guān)聯(lián)本單位務(wù)工人員信息。
- 提交用工需求與人員到崗情況,便于人力資源調(diào)配。
- 統(tǒng)計分析預(yù)警模塊:
- 多維度數(shù)據(jù)統(tǒng)計(按地區(qū)、時間、健康狀態(tài)、行業(yè)等)。
- 數(shù)據(jù)可視化展示(圖表、儀表盤)。
- 風(fēng)險預(yù)警(自動識別中高風(fēng)險地區(qū)流入人員、健康異常人員等,并推送預(yù)警信息)。
- 政策信息發(fā)布模塊:
- 發(fā)布最新疫情防控政策、務(wù)工指引、交通信息等。
- 面向務(wù)工人員的定向消息推送。
- 系統(tǒng)管理模塊:
- 多層級角色權(quán)限管理(超級管理員、區(qū)域管理員、社區(qū)/企業(yè)管理員、普通務(wù)工人員等)。
- 操作日志審計。
- 系統(tǒng)參數(shù)配置。
四、技術(shù)架構(gòu)選型
- 后端框架:SpringBoot(簡化配置,快速開發(fā))
- 安全框架:Spring Security(實現(xiàn)認(rèn)證與權(quán)限控制)
- 數(shù)據(jù)持久層:MyBatis-Plus / JPA
- 數(shù)據(jù)庫:MySQL(主數(shù)據(jù)庫),配合Redis進(jìn)行緩存優(yōu)化
- 前端框架:Vue.js + Element UI(構(gòu)建響應(yīng)式管理后臺)
- 移動端支持:考慮開發(fā)微信小程序或H5頁面,便于務(wù)工人員便捷填報
- 部署與運維:Docker容器化部署,Nginx反向代理
- 第三方服務(wù)集成:短信API(驗證碼、通知)、地圖API(地理位置服務(wù))、文件存儲OSS等
五、項目策劃與公關(guān)服務(wù)要點
作為一項計算機(jī)畢業(yè)設(shè)計,并兼顧其潛在的社會應(yīng)用價值,項目策劃與公關(guān)需關(guān)注以下幾點:
- 需求調(diào)研與可行性分析:深入調(diào)研目標(biāo)用戶(如某地方人社局、街道辦、大型建筑企業(yè))的真實需求,撰寫詳細(xì)的需求規(guī)格說明書,進(jìn)行技術(shù)、經(jīng)濟(jì)與操作可行性分析。
- 突出社會價值與創(chuàng)新點:在項目文檔與演示中,強(qiáng)調(diào)系統(tǒng)在提升公共管理效率、保障民生、科技抗疫方面的社會價值。技術(shù)創(chuàng)新點可聚焦于多源數(shù)據(jù)整合、實時預(yù)警模型、隱私計算應(yīng)用等方向。
- 原型設(shè)計與用戶體驗:制作高保真原型,注重用戶界面(UI)的簡潔性與用戶體驗(UX)的流暢性,特別是針對可能不熟悉智能設(shè)備的務(wù)工人員群體。
- 尋求合作與指導(dǎo):積極聯(lián)系校內(nèi)導(dǎo)師及相關(guān)領(lǐng)域教師獲取技術(shù)指導(dǎo)。可嘗試與地方相關(guān)政府部門或公益組織溝通,爭取將畢業(yè)設(shè)計轉(zhuǎn)化為試點項目,獲取真實場景反饋,提升項目實踐意義。
- 成果展示與宣傳:精心準(zhǔn)備畢業(yè)設(shè)計答辯,制作系統(tǒng)演示視頻、項目說明書和技術(shù)文檔。可通過撰寫技術(shù)博客、參加軟件設(shè)計大賽、向行業(yè)媒體投稿等方式,宣傳項目理念與成果,擴(kuò)大影響力。
- 倫理與隱私考量:在項目策劃與公關(guān)材料中,必須明確闡述對數(shù)據(jù)安全與個人隱私的保護(hù)方案,符合《個人信息保護(hù)法》等相關(guān)法律法規(guī),體現(xiàn)開發(fā)者的社會責(zé)任意識。
六、
基于SpringBoot的疫情防控外出務(wù)工人員信息管理系統(tǒng)項目,不僅是一個綜合性的計算機(jī)技術(shù)實踐,更是一項具有顯著社會效益的解決方案。通過扎實的技術(shù)實現(xiàn)、周密的項目策劃以及有效的公關(guān)溝通,該項目能夠充分展示開發(fā)者(畢業(yè)生)在軟件開發(fā)、系統(tǒng)分析、解決復(fù)雜社會問題等方面的綜合能力,為順利畢業(yè)及未來職業(yè)發(fā)展奠定堅實基礎(chǔ),同時也為疫情防控貢獻(xiàn)一份技術(shù)力量。